Educational Philosophy
I believe that all students have the right to a proper education; one that is student-centered. Teaching should be
adjusted to meet the needs of the students. It is my job to fulfill the students' need for learning by creating and
following through with engaging and relevant lesson plans. I will meet the needs of the students at, below, or above
grade level by differentiated instruction. I plan to have an active, hands-on classroom by bringing in several different
resources and manipulatives to aide in student learning. I believe timely feedback is a critical need for student
success. It gives the chance for students to reflect on their work. I will provide a warm and friendly classroom that
the students will feel comfortable in. I believe that rapport is one of the most important aspects in education.
Building relationships with my students is something I will always try to do daily. Not only do I want students to
succeed in the classroom, but in life as well. I hope my students will carry life lessons with them as they grow older.
